This subcontract for the Department of Defense involves mercury containment and hazardous material management for prime contractors operating on Naval Surface Warfare Center Carderock Division projects. The scope of work focuses on implementing strict containment protocols for mercury compounds using specialized mercury-safe vessels and spill kits, ensuring all operations adhere to NAVSEA 5100-003D safety standards. The primary objective is to provide certified containment of mercury or formal certification that compliant handling has been achieved. The project is categorized under NAICS code 541620 and will be performed in New Cumberland, Pennsylvania. Managed by the ASC Supplier Oper OEM Division, the opportunity was posted on September 15, 2026, with a response deadline of September 23, 2026.
